What You'll Find in Our New Inventory
Mitsubishi builds four models for the U.S. market right now, and all four are crossovers or SUVs. There's no sedan or hatchback in the current lineup, so if you came here looking for a car, the closest equivalents on our lot are the Outlander Sport and Eclipse Cross. Seating runs from five up to seven, drivetrains range from front-wheel drive to Mitsubishi's Super All-Wheel Control, and powertrains cover gas, mild hybrid and plug-in hybrid.
Choosing a Powertrain
This is where the real decision usually happens, and it matters more to your monthly costs than trim level does.
- Gas. The Outlander Sport and Eclipse Cross run conventional gas engines. Simplest option, lowest entry price, nothing to plug in. The Outlander Sport is EPA-rated at 23 city and 29 highway on most trims.
- Mild hybrid. New this year on the Outlander. A small electric assist supports the 1.5-liter turbo engine, so you get better response off the line without changing how you fuel up. EPA estimates land at 26 city and 31 highway with front-wheel drive, 26 and 30 with all-wheel drive.
- Plug-in hybrid. The Outlander PHEV covers up to 45 miles on electricity alone, then runs as a hybrid for a combined 420 miles of range. If your daily driving stays inside that electric window, you'll fill the tank rarely. If you tow a camper to Caesar Creek on weekends, you still have a gas engine.
- Fully electric. Not here yet. The Eclipse Sportback arrives as a 2027 model and will be Mitsubishi's first EV in this market in years.
Compare the Current Models
| Model | Seats | Powertrain | Best for |
|---|---|---|---|
| Outlander Sport | 5 | Gas, AWC standard | First cars, commuters, tight budgets |
| Eclipse Cross | 5 | Gas, S-AWC standard | Compact size with winter traction |
| Outlander | 7 | 1.5L turbo mild hybrid | Families needing a third row |
| Outlander PHEV | 7 | Plug-in hybrid, S-AWC | Short commutes, long road trips |
The 2026 Outlander saw the biggest changes this year: the new turbocharged 1.5-liter making 177 horsepower, a new LE trim between ES and SE, an SEL Black Edition at the top, and the return of Ralliart. Front-wheel drive is standard on most trims with S-AWC optional, though Ralliart and Trail Edition include all-wheel drive either way. The Outlander PHEV got a serious mid-cycle update rather than a new paint code, adding a larger drive battery, a quieter redesigned interior, heated and cooled front seats and a Yamaha audio system sold only in the U.S. On the Outlander Sport, the 8-inch touchscreen with Apple CarPlay and Android Auto is standard now instead of an upgrade. Eclipse Cross changes are minor, mainly hood badging on SEL models.

One model we get asked about regularly: Mitsubishi built the Mirage hatchback and Mirage G4 sedan through 2024 and then discontinued both, so we can't order one new. If that's what brought you here, try our pre-owned inventory or the vehicles priced under $20,000.

Every new Mitsubishi we sell carries a 10-year/100,000-mile powertrain limited warranty, a 5-year/60,000-mile new vehicle limited warranty, 5 years of roadside assistance and a 2-year/30,000-mile maintenance program.
